Changes of Intestinal Flora in Patients with Atrial Fibrillation and Its Correlation with Cardiovascular Risk Factors

Abstract: Background: Based on the 16S rDNA sequence, intestinal flora changes in atrial fibrillation (AF) patients were monitored, the correlation between the changes and CHA2DS2-VASC score was analyzed, and the possible related factors affecting the changes of intestinal flora were investigated.
